Transaction

21ed5d4999894f2c8d34fe2cfbccd8cf46980389070df803c9bf4ada672ea03f

Summary

In Block705693
TimeMon, 20 May 2024 16:31:00 UTC
Total Input655 Nebula
Total Output689 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
270708 Confirmations689 Nebula
Raw Transaction